Understanding Springfield’s Building Permit Requirements for Siding

For most building-related projects inside City limits, permits are required. This includes new construction, remodeling, upgrades and improvements to not only the structural part of a building, but also the mechanical systems. The specific requirements vary depending on which Springfield jurisdiction you’re working within, as each city has adopted its own version of building codes and permitting processes.

In most jurisdictions you’ll need a permit to install or replace siding. In most cases, siding permits are required for full siding replacements. Even if you’re using the same exact material and not altering the home’s structure in any way, many cities treat full replacement as significant exterior work. This is because siding replacement can affect critical aspects of your home’s weatherproofing, energy efficiency, and structural integrity.

Understanding Multi-Currency Payment Processing

Multi-currency payment processing involves transactions between different countries. That usually means converting currencies, complying with the regulations of the different countries, and working within international banking systems. The system typically handles three key currency components: Transaction currency: The currency in which the merchant charges the customer · Cardholder billing currency: The currency used to bill the cardholder or reflect their account statement · Settlement currency: The currency used to settle the transaction between the card issuer and the network

The Science Behind Radiant Floor Heating

Heated bathroom floors use radiant heating systems installed beneath the surface to warm the floor evenly. Instead of heating the air like traditional HVAC systems, radiant heat warms objects directly, starting with your feet. Heat radiates out from the floors to heat both the flooring surface and the rest of the room. This innovative approach creates an in-floor system heats up slowly and evenly over the entire floor, which in turn heats the whole bathroom to a comfortable ambient temperature.

There are two primary types of heated floor systems available for bathrooms. Electric heating: The heat is generated by electric cables embedded in thin mats. These mats can be installed underneath tile, wood, stone, laminate, and other common bathroom flooring surfaces. Hydronic heating systems: Also known as hot water radiant systems, these involve running heated water from a water heater through tubes. These tubes are attached to thick plywood panels or mortar beneath tile, stone, or concrete floors.

What Is Botox Resistance?

Botox resistance is a situation in which a patient either has built up antibodies against the botulinum toxin, or happens to metabolize the BOTOX drug exceptionally quickly. Botox resistance or Botox immunity is when a patient’s immune system develops antibodies that neutralize the active molecule in the injectable – botulinum toxin type A. Upon injection, the antibodies stick to the molecule before it has a chance to act on the nerve and block nerve signals to the target muscle. Because of the fast action of their immune system, patients experience no change in their appearance.

There are two main types of resistance that patients may experience. Partial resistance: The patient requires progressively higher doses to achieve the same results, known as “dose creep.” Complete resistance: In rare cases, the patient experiences no benefit from the toxin at all, no matter the dose.

Why Does Botox Resistance Develop?

Understanding the causes of Botox resistance is crucial for both prevention and treatment. The most well-documented cause of Botox resistance is the development of neutralizing antibodies. These antibodies identify Botox as a foreign protein and neutralize its effects before it can act on the muscles.

Several factors can increase the likelihood of developing resistance:

  • Frequent Treatments: Doctors generally recommend spacing Botox injections at least 3 to 4 months apart to allow the muscles to rest and to reduce the likelihood of triggering an immune response. Injecting too frequently—such as every 1–2 months or before the previous dose wears off—can cause the body to build resistance more quickly due to constant exposure to botulinum toxin.
  • High Doses: Botulinum toxin resistance may develop due to frequent exposure or high doses over time. Dr Janine explains, “Botox can stop working due to recurrent top-ups after the 2-4 week review window.”
  • Genetic Factors: Some individuals have a natural resistance to botulinum toxin due to genetic variations. These individuals may have limited or no response even after their first treatment.
  • Product Formulation: Your body can also develop antibodies to the accessory protein in Botox Cosmetic and Dysport, which might resist the active molecule.

Xeomin: The “Naked” Neurotoxin

The only product on the market that doesn’t have this issue is Xeomin, which is a pure form of the drug without binding proteins. Approved by the FDA in 2010, Xeomin (IncobotulinumtoxinA) is often referred to as the “naked” injectable because it contains only the pure form of botulinum toxin A, without any additives or complexing proteins. This unique characteristic offers several potential benefits: Reduced risk of developing antibodies that could make the treatment less effective over time · Possibility of being a better option for patients who have developed resistance to other neuromodulators

Xeomin is the least immunogenic botulinum toxin type A formulation. Xeomin manufacturers have removed all stabilizing proteins to purify the product, and Xeomin is now the purest form of the botulinum toxin injectable. In the clinical trials none of the patients developed clinical resistance due to neutralizing antibodies.

Understanding the Threat: Why Suffolk County Roofs Are Vulnerable

Climate affects algae and moss growth on roofs, with high humidity levels creating an ideal environment for these organisms to thrive, particularly in regions with limited UV exposure such as areas with frequent cloud cover. Algae growth typically appears as unsightly black streaks across shingles, caused by Gloeocapsa Magma, a blue-green algae that thrives in warm, humid environments and feeds on the limestone filler in shingles, which can degrade the roofing material over time.

Moss is a small green plant that absorbs water through its leaves, not roots, with a lifecycle that involves spores germinating on moist surfaces, creating a thick, spongy mat that holds moisture against the roof. If left unchecked, moss and algae can cause considerable damage to your roof, leading to leaks and other costly repairs.

The Dangers of Neglecting Moss and Algae Growth

Unlike algae, moss can be detrimental to asphalt shingle performance, causing the leading edges of shingles to lift or curl, which increases the risk of shingle blow-off during wind events, and in severe cases, moss build-up can cause lateral water movement resulting in moisture damage to the roof deck or may even cause leaks. Moss might seem like a harmless green blanket, but it can trap moisture and damage your shingles, especially asphalt shingles where moss can loosen the granules that protect them from the elements.

Professional Prevention Strategies for 2024

The most effective approach to dealing with moss and algae is prevention. The best way to deal with moss and algae on your roof is to prevent it from growing in the first place through regular roof maintenance, including cleaning gutters, trimming overhanging trees, and clearing away debris such as leaves, twigs, and branches, which helps prevent moisture buildup on your roof and reduces the likelihood of moss and algae growth.

Key Prevention Methods:

  • Install Metal Strips: Installing zinc or copper strips on the roof can prevent moss and algae growth by releasing metal ions that inhibit their growth. Zinc or copper flashing is a great way to prevent algae growth around chimneys and vents, but the most effective way is to install a strip of zinc or copper a few inches wide under the row of shingles adjacent to the roof’s peak.
  • Improve Ventilation: Ensure your attic is well-ventilated to reduce humidity and moisture levels, which contribute to mold growth. Ensure proper ventilation in your attic to prevent moisture buildup on your roof, which encourages algae and moss growth, as a well-designed ventilation system guarantees a steady airflow through the attic, reducing humidity levels and maintaining a balanced temperature.
  • Regular Maintenance: Regular maintenance is crucial to keep your roof free from moss and algae, with inspections at least twice a year and removing any visible signs of moss or algae promptly.
  • Algae-Resistant Shingles: Many roofing shingle lines offer Algae Resistance (AR) using 3M™ Copper Granules, which blend inconspicuously into a shingle’s color, are uniformly distributed on the shingle’s surface and release copper ions which inhibit algae growth.

Professional Cleaning Solutions

When prevention isn’t enough, professional cleaning becomes essential. The most effective method of cleaning algae and moss from a roof is with a 50:50 mix of laundry strength liquid chlorine bleach and water, applied with a sprayer and allowed to dwell on the roof surface for 15 to 20 minutes, then rinsed thoroughly with low pressure water.

However, while this bleach method is effective, it comes with unsightly downstream impacts on the local environment and watersheds, making natural compounds like white vinegar far less toxic on ecology and often cheaper by the gallon. Never use a pressure washer to clean an asphalt shingle roof as this will cause granule loss and very likely premature failure of the roof system.

The Financial Benefits of Off-Season Scheduling

The cheapest time of year for tree removal is typically late fall through winter – roughly November through February. During this period, most trees are dormant, demand is lower, and professional crews like Tree Scouts Tree Service often offer seasonal pricing to keep schedules full. This seasonal pricing advantage can be substantial—off-season removal will save at least 100-300 USD per tree, and when used together with other services, the total savings can go up to 30-40%.

The reasons behind these savings are straightforward. Lower demand means lower rates Winter is the slow season for most tree companies. Fewer emergency calls and less residential work mean better flexibility and potential discounts. Additionally, dormant trees are easier and faster to remove Without sap and dense foliage, trees weigh less and require fewer cuts. That saves time — and time equals money.

How Flooding Exposure Therapy Works

Flooding is a psychotherapeutic method for overcoming phobias. In order to demonstrate the irrationality of the fear, a psychologist would put a person in a situation where they would face their phobia. Under controlled conditions and using psychologically-proven relaxation techniques, the subject attempts to replace their fear with relaxation.

Unlike gradual exposure methods, flooding is a type of exposure therapy that’s used in treating invasive and distressing psychological thoughts, primarily phobias, via the use of intense and immediate exposure to negative stimuli. While other types of exposure therapies may gradually build a patient up from smaller and less calamitous examples of stimuli in their treatment, flooding generally starts with the most difficult aspects from the very beginning.

The therapeutic process typically involves flooding session times that vary but may last 2-3 hours. Very often, the goal is to complete the treatment in one session only — often lasting several hours. For water-related phobias, this might involve controlled exposure to water-related stimuli or situations that trigger the fear response.

The Science Behind Fear Extinction

Fear is a time-limited response. At first, the person is in extreme anxiety, perhaps even panic, but eventually, exhaustion sets in, and the anxiety level decreases. Now, they have no choice but to confront their fears, and when the panic subsides, they find they have come to no harm. The fear (which, to a large degree, was anticipatory) is extinguished.

This process works through classical conditioning principles. “Flooding” works on the principles of classical conditioning or respondent conditioning—a form of Pavlov’s classical conditioning—where patients change their behaviors to avoid negative stimuli. According to Pavlov, people can learn through associations, so if one has a phobia, it is because one associates the feared stimulus with a negative outcome.
